When the first edition of this atlas was published in 2005, it was well received throughout the oculoplastic and ophthalmology community for its simplicity and clinical focus. Now, a decade later, surgical techniques have been updated to reflect current practice models and advances in technology. The field of oculoplastic surgery has grown and evolved to include all aspects of facial plastic surgery and the literature must now reflect the advancements of this field. Oculoplastic Surgery Atlas: Cosmetic Facial Surgery, 2nd edition combines text and diagrams, plus surgical videos that enable readers to perform this surgery with the best possible instruction and preparation. Written for ophthalmology specialists and residents, this new edition presents many aspects of facial cosmetic surgery, including blepharoplasty, endoscopic forehead surgery, rhytidectomy, and soft tissue and lip augmentation.Review of the previous edition:"The book offers insight into the possibilities and technology of modern aesthetic cosmetic surgery in the face region. . The book can be recommended for the aesthetic surgeon and for ophthalmologists. . The ophthalmologic plastic surgeon will find this book of interest especially in showing a lot of additional possibilities and dimensions in this field. The book will be an asset in every ophthalmic surgeons library." (Karl-Heinz Emmerich, Graefe's Archiv for Clinical and Experimental Ophthalmology, Vol. 245, 2007), Books.
